A Ceramic Plunger Pump is designed with a ceramic plunger, which offers an impressive combination of durability and resistance to wear. These pumps are particularly effective in environments where abrasive or corrosive fluids are involved, making them a popular choice in industries such as chemical processing, oil and gas, and water treatment. The ceramic material used in the plungers enhances the pump’s lifespan and decreases the likelihood of failure, which is crucial for projects with tight deadlines and limited budgets.

One of the primary benefits of using a Ceramic Plunger Pump is their ability to handle abrasive materials. If your operation deals with slurries or other particulate-laden liquids, you should certainly consider this type of pump. By ensuring that your equipment can withstand harsh conditions, you can significantly reduce maintenance costs and downtime.

Additionally, Ceramic Plunger Pumps are known for their high efficiency. Unlike some traditional materials, ceramics can operate at higher temperatures and pressures without degrading. This capability enhances the pump's performance and allows for a more streamlined process flow. So, if you're searching for an efficient pumping solution, you might want to explore ceramic options.

However, it's not just about choosing the right pump; knowing how to maintain it is equally important. You should ensure regular inspections of the pump components to catch any wear or damage early on. Simple measures like checking seals, joints, and the integrity of the ceramic plunger can save time and money in the long run. Investing a little effort in routine upkeep can extend the life of your Ceramic Plunger Pump significantly.

Moreover, when dealing with ceramic pumps, it is vital to avoid sudden temperature changes, which can lead to cracking. You might consider implementing a proper start-up and shut-down procedure to maintain a stable operating temperature. This small adjustment can prevent costly repairs and extend the efficiency of your pump.

You should also keep in mind that, while ceramic plunger pumps are durable, they are not indestructible. Ideally, you will want to keep an inventory of replacement parts, especially if you notice increased wear. By having these parts on hand, you can quickly address any issues that arise and minimize downtime.
